Our client in Dorking is seeking a Property (Block) Manager to join their busy and friendly property management team.

Hours: Monday - Friday 9am - 5.30pm (3 days in the office and 2 remote)

To manage a residential portfolio of blocks of flats and housing estates that will comprise 500-600 units, depending on the mix of flats & houses, or 30-35 developments depending on the mix of blocks of flats and housing estates. To ensure that all of the Block & Estate Management duties are undertaken in accordance with the lease/deeds, legislations, RICS regulations and in a timely manner. You will have the assistance of a Block Management Coordinator, Accounts team & Team Leader.

The role would suit a candidate from a Lettings or property management background as full training can be given.

  • Responsible for the day-to-day and long-term management of a property portfolio which is located within the surrounding areas.
  • Liaising with clients, leaseholders, contractors, professionals and insurance companies in regards to any issues.
  • Attending and chairing AGMs, EGMs and Directors meetings
  • Instructing suitable contractors to complete minor repairs and maintenance.
  • Ensuring that all works are completed to required standard.
  • Issuing of section 20 notices when required, as part of major works process.
  • Preparation of annual service charge budgets.
  • Liaising with the accounts team regarding service charge payments, arrears and invoices.
  • Liaising with Block Management Coordinator to ensure that necessary insurances are in place and administering some claims.
  • Ensuring that all clients are advised to act in accordance with the lease, legislation, H&S, RICS and Fire Risk guidelines etc.
  • Annual inspections, or as necessary, of the properties within the designated portfolio.
